Creative Circle, LLC Digital Production Designer - Digital Media in Englewood, Colorado
We are looking for an experienced Digital Production Designer to join our creative team, remotely, 40 hours per week for 7 months with the potential to extend.
The ideal candidate is a detail-oriented, creative professional who is passionate about making every layout pixel-perfect, while seamlessly translating concepts into high-quality digital assets across diverse platforms.
Job Duties and Responsibilities
- Leverage design software for production tasks, such as versioning ads into different vendor specifications that may require some rearrangement and/or design-thinking to accommodate a wide variety of dimensions.
- Be able to interpret ad spec guides provided by vendor partners and apply to branded assets.
- Assist in adjusting designs for approval, as needed. This includes changes to content hierarchy, text updates, photo selection, cropping, etc.
- Assist in the implementation of proper production processes, including communication of these processes to appropriate team members.
- Agile ability to task switch on the fly between concurrent projects as priorities shift throughout the day or week.
- Ensure communication regarding projects is conducted in a timely fashion via multiple channels.
- Utilize design libraries in Figma to place components into creative assets.
- Follow strict file naming conventions and file organization procedures.
- Meticulously prepare new logos for use.
- Maintain accurate time tracking for tasks.
- Audit files as necessary.
- Other duties as assigned.
Skills, Experience and Requirements
- Minimum of 3-5 years' experience working in a digital production role.
- Knowledge of the following design programs: Figma,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ign and Acrobat.
- Excellent time management, time-tracking and file organization skills.
- Proficient understanding of design principles.
- Technical aptitude with a meticulous attention to detail.
- Equally resourceful and inquisitive.
- Process-oriented, with the ability to provide input regarding possible areas of improvement as needed.
- Proven track record of working in a high-volume, deadline-driven environment.
- Self-managed with strong communication skills.
- Any image retouching, email marketing platforms, or motion experience is a plus!
